Re-Imagined Radio
Re-Imagined Radio adapts and shares stories via the radio medium that engage your ears. Play out for your mind's eye. And spark your imagination. Our radio storytelling draws from dramas, comedies, oral and aural histories, documentaries, fictions, soundscapes and sonic journeys, radio and sound art. Each story utilizes the fundamental components of radio storytelling: dialogue, sounds for context and/or effect, and music.

The Black Museum
Hidden within Scotland Yard lies The Black Museum, a collection of macabre artifacts, established in 1875, used exclusively for police training. Each object--from hammers to hangman's ropes, gloves to gasoline cans, buttons to bayonets--has a dark story about crime or violence. Re-Imagined Radio explores these stories as they were told from four classic radio series: Secrets of Scotland Yard, The Black Museum, Whitehall 1212, and Fabian of the Yard. Radio Romances
Re-Imagined Radio presents "Radio Romances," two romantic radio comedies for Valentine's. It Happened One Night, starring Cary Grant and Claudette Colbert, follows a runaway socialite and a cynical reporter traveling by bus from Miami to New York. Coleman is a runaway socialite. Grant is a newspaper reporter interested in her story, but more so in her safe return home. The fast-paced dialogue and charm make this a foundational screwball romantic comedy. The Philadelphia Story, starring Katherine Hepburn, Cary Grant, and Jimmy Stewart, is considered one of the best examples of a comedy about remarriage, in which a couple divorce, flirt with outsiders and then remarry. The genre was popular in the 1930s and 1940s when divorce was considered scandalous and the depiction of extramarital affairs was blocked entertainment morality codes. D.B. Cooper's Last Interview
D. B. Cooper's Last Interview Season 13, Episode 11 Release Date: November 17, 2025 Re-Imagined Radio presents "D.B. Cooper's Last Interview." A factual documentary with a fictional ending. For the factual documentary we sample research and recordings of individuals investigating and reporting the hijacking of Nortwest Orient Airlines Flight 305, November 24, 1971, by a man called "D.B. Cooper." Cooper hijacked the airplane between Portland, Oregon, and Seattle, Washington. He demanded and received $200,000 in ransom for the passengers and some of the flight crew. He escaped by parachuting from the airplane over Southwest Washington. Cooper has never been captured, or identified. The money has never been recovered. What happened to D.B. Cooper? Where is the money? These questions linger. For answers, and the fictional ending to this episode, we dramatize Tom Vandel's story "The Last Interview." With this approach, Re-Imagined Radio explores the only unsolved case of passenger air piracy in U.S. history. "D.B. Cooper's Last Interview" offers closure without diminishing the power of this true crime mystery that has remained legendary for more than 50 years. Frank Lovejoy Tribute
Frank Lovejoy Tribute A dependable, productive voice actor
From the 1930s to the 1950s, the golden years of radio drama, Frank Andrew Lovejoy (1912-1962) was a dependable and productive radio voice actor. But, despite his appearances on MANY radio programs in his career, Frank Lovejoy is not well know today. With this episode, Re-Imagined Radio seeks to elevate Lovejoy's status. We sample from four radio programs where Lovejoy enjoyed continuing, and/or starring roles: The Blue Beetle, This is Your FBI, Murder and Mr. Malone, and Night Beat for our "Frank Lovejoy Tribute." The Lives of Harry Lime
The Lives of Harry Lime Imaginative crimes and misadventures Premiere broadcast: 20 January 2025 Season 13, Episode 01 Re-Imagined Radio samples the first and last episodes of The Lives of Harry Lime (syndicated United States broadcasts 1951-1952. Elsewhere titled The Adventures of Harry Lime). Both episodes star Orson Welles (of "The War of the Worlds" fame) as Harry Lime and the narrator. In "Too Many Crooks" (Episode 01, 3 August 1951) Harry gets mixed up with a bank robbery attempt in Budapest where each member of the gang tries to out-double cross the other. In "Greek Meets Greek" (Episode 52, 25 July 1952) Harry, while in Greece, contends with the measles, a dead body, and a mysterious woman with a gun claiming someone is trying to kill her. Syndication
Re-Imagined Radio samples from Box 13 and The Damon Runyon Theater, both offered by Paramount movie star Alan Ladd's Mayfair Productions, as syndicated radio programs. Both are significant examples of compelling, immersive radio storytelling. Each episode of Box 13 stars Ladd as Dan Holiday, a newspaper reporter turned mystery/adventure novel writer who gets ideas for his writing by advertising in the newspaper. "Adventure wanted. Will go any place, do anything." We sample from the first episode, the one where Holiday (Ladd) responds to a letter from a woman needing help confronting her blackmailer of five years. The Damon Runyon Theater adapts American newspaper and short story writer Damon Runyon's stories to radio. Each episode is set along Broadway, the famous street in New York. We sample from the first episode, "Tobias the Terrible," the one about a meek little man who wants to meet some underworld characters and winds up as one of them!
